Neighborhood
Laurelhurst is a quiet neighborhood of tree-lined streets in NE Seattle. It is a 15 minute walk or 5 minute drive to the light rail station. Within easy walking distance, there is the UW Botanical Garden, a great lakeside park for walking or jogging, the Burke-Gilman trail which lets you walk or ride your bike all the way across town, bagel bakeries, a beer garden, a big cafe perfect for studying or meeting friends, a grocery store and University Village, an upscale open-air shopping mall with restaurants, bars, and fancy stores.
